Power Cord 25' IlluminFx kits come with a one year limited warranty How IlluminFx Fiber Optic Lighting Works A specialized light source located in a box called an Illuminator sits outside the pond. Up to sixteen separate fiber optic light cables are bundled together at one end into a common fitting and placed in front of the light source. Light shines into the end of the fiber optic cables, travels through the cables, and out the other end, illuminating whatever the designer wishes to light up. Fixtures attached to the end of the cables can be placed underwater, next to the water, in between rocks, or almost anywhere in or out of the pond. The color wheel, positioned between the light source and the input end of the fiber optic cable harness, gradually rotates. You may turn on the color wheel and let it slowly rotate through the various colors, or stop it at any point on whatever color (white, blue, etc.) you choose. Custom cable lengths are available. You can specify the length of each cable, up to a maximum of 50 ft per cable and no less than 10 ft. Each light in the 250w kits is about as bright as an 18w halogen lamp, with a 60-degree wide beam spread. The electricity only goes as far as the illuminator, which houses the bulb. The only thing going into the water is the fiber optic cable, and it transmits only light. There is no heat generated by the fiber optic cables, so, the water temperature stays constant. You can leave the lights in or out of the water throughout the year, even in the winter. Aside from the light bulb (1 per kit), the system should last indefinitely, barring any external destructive forces. |
